Define Flywheel And Governor. the flywheel is a rotating mass that acts as an energy storage reservoir, mainly used to regulate the rotational speed of a machine or system. Flywheel which minimizes fluctuations of speed within the cycle but it cannot minimize fluctuations due to load variation. now that we have a better understanding of what flywheels and governors are, let’s dive deeper into the differences between the two and explore how they. a flywheel is a mechanical device that uses the conservation of angular momentum to store rotational energy; Flywheel is used to prevent fluctuation of energy and does not maintain a constant speed. while a flywheel regulates the variation of speed at crankshaft, governor controls the variation of speed caused by.
